The Netherlands is a country in Europe. More than 16 million people live there. To the north and west of the Netherlands lies the North Sea. To the east is the country Germany and to the south is the country Belgium. The Netherlands were one of the countries that started the European Union. People who live in the Netherlands are called "Dutch".
"The Netherlands" means "the low lands". They are called that way because the land is very flat, and only rises a little bit above the sea level. One third of the land is below sea level. The Netherlands are also sometimes called Holland. Holland was a very rich area in the western part of the Netherlands. Some people who do not live in the western part of the Netherlands do not like it when people call the country Holland. Holland means "wooded land" because the Holland area used to be covered with forests.

The French enjoy high quality health care. The French government covers about 75% of the country’s total health care cost. About half the money goes to hospitals and a quarter to out-patient care. Private insurance companies pay only 3% of health care costs.
Germany is one of the biggest countries in Europe. It goes from the high mountains of the Alps in the south, to the North Sea and Baltic Sea in the north.
Between the mountains and the sea are large forests in the middle part of Germany, and very low and flat parts of northern Germany.
Germany also has parts of Europe's biggest and most important rivers, such as the Rhine, Danube and Elbe.
